DMP files 1,644 cases for violating traffic rules 

BSS
Published On: 31 May 2025, 16:55

DHAKA, May 31, 2025 (BSS) - The Traffic Division of the Dhaka Metropolitan Police (DMP) filed a total of 1,644 cases over two days across the capital for traffic rule violations.

This information was confirmed in a press release today signed by Muhammad Talebur Rahman, Deputy Commissioner of Police (Media and Public Relations Division) of the DMP. 

It said the DMP Traffic Division has filed these cases and realized fines during regular drives against traffic rule violators from May 29 to 30.

During the drive, a total of 104 vehicles were impounded and 104 others towed. 

The DMP information further said the drive will continue to bring discipline on Dhaka's streets.
